677415
0000000000000000000a873a4ace7db90de910c6ab499465844245bd2e8dcb38
Time
04-02-2021 15:55:24 (Local)
Sponsored
Transaction Fees
0.00795762
BTC
Confirmations
225053
Total Amounts
182634.76202653 USDT
Transaction Counts
32
Previous Block:
Merkle Root:
85eac35f0b554695b7339d2b1a312a9a252e123f562fdcf2edcfa541b8a5a0f5